What is Tagrix 80mg?
Tagrix 80mg is a medicine used to treat a type of lung cancer called non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C). It is mainly used in patients who have a mutation in the EGFR (epidermal growth factor receptor) gene. This medicine helps slow down or stop the growth of cancer cells.
How Does It Work?
Tagrix 80mg contains Osimertinib, which is a type of medicine called a tyrosine kinase inhibitor (TKI). It works by blocking the EGFR mutation, which helps stop cancer cells from growing and spreading.

Possible Side Effects
Like all medicines, it may have some side effects. Common ones include:
In rare cases, it may cause serious lung or heart problems. Always inform your doctor if you experience unusual symptoms.
